Abstract
The invention discloses a software service realization method and apparatus. The method comprises: arranging mobile terminals with the same product feature information in the same software service group; and providing software services same in version for the mobile terminals in the same software service group. According to the method, the mobile terminals with the same product feature information are arranged in the same software service group and the software services same in version are provided for the mobile terminals in the same software service group, so that the operation granularity of the software services is reduced and the flexibility of the software services is improved; and different product lines of different manufacturers are arranged in the same software service group through the same product feature information, so that the complexity of a system providing the software services is lowered and the working efficiency of the system is improved.
Description
Technical Field
The present invention relates to the field of terminal applications, and in particular, to a method and an apparatus for implementing software services.
Background
With the development of mobile internet, products of manufacturers of large mobile terminal devices are more and more in variety, taking mobile phone manufacturers as an example, products of multiple models are generally contained in the market, and in order to improve user experience, software services of corresponding versions need to be provided for products of different models.
At present, mobile terminal equipment manufacturers mainly perform software service according to product lines; for example, a mobile phone manufacturer divides groups providing software services of corresponding versions through different mobile phone series, and provides software services of corresponding versions of the series in which the mobile phone is located for mobile phones in different groups.
The method for providing software service according to the product line has the problems of large operation granularity and poor flexibility; for a huge mobile terminal market, different product lines also have the situation of using the same version of software service, and the method and the system for providing the software service according to the product lines are too complex.

Fig. 3 is a flowchart of a method for implementing software services according to the present invention, as shown in fig. 3, including:
step 300, dividing the mobile terminals with the same product characteristic information into the same software service group;
it should be noted that, the mobile terminal of the present invention may include: the mobile terminal can be a mobile terminal of any system; for example, a mobile terminal of an android source ecosystem, a mobile terminal of an android customization system, a mobile terminal of an apple system, further comprising: taize (a Tizen system, which is a mobile terminal integrating resource advantages of LiMoFoundation and Linux Foundation of two Linux unions, carries hand Intel and Samsung electronics, and jointly develops operating systems for mobile phones and other devices). The mobile terminals having the same product characteristic information refer to all terminals providing the same version for the same software service, for example, if one software service is set to have its version set divided mainly according to the size of the display resolution of the display screen, the mobile terminals having the same product characteristic information may be mobile terminals having the same level of display resolution. If the version setting of one software service is mainly divided according to the size of the camera pixels, the mobile terminals with the same product characteristic information are the mobile terminals of the same camera oak in the station.
Step 301, providing the same version of software service to the mobile terminals in the same software service group.
It should be noted that the software service provided by the present invention includes: the software service system comprises an updated version of software address, a system push message, relevant service data for data connection of an Application Programming Interface (API) service program and the like, and the specific content of the software service is relevant to the functions, upgrading modes and the like of the software.
The product characteristic information of the present invention may include: system version information.
It should be noted that the system version information includes various situations in practical application, and mobile terminals produced by different manufacturers at different stages may adopt the same system version, that is, have the same system version information; the mobile terminals generated by different nodes may also adopt different system versions, that is, have different system version information; similarly, the mobile terminals of different types produced at the same stage have the same system version information and different system version information; in addition, the mobile terminals produced by different manufacturers may have the same system version information, and the software services are divided into groups according to the system version number, that is, product lines of different manufacturers and the same manufacturer can be divided into groups of the same software services through the system version information.
Preferably, the first and second liquid crystal materials are,
the same product characteristic information specifically includes: the mobile terminal is provided with the same ROM image ROM version information.
It should be noted that the version information of the read only memory mirror (ROM) is only a preferred embodiment with the same product feature information, and the versions of the software services used by the mobile terminals with the same ROM version information are the same; according to the product characteristic information of the product line corresponding to the software services of different versions, a person skilled in the art can also use other product parameters capable of determining the software service versions as the product characteristic information of the invention, and perform software service grouping according to the product characteristic information.
Before dividing the mobile terminals with the same product characteristic information into the same software service group, the method of the invention also comprises the following steps:
and acquiring the product characteristic information of each mobile terminal.
It should be noted that the product characteristic information of the present invention is mainly used for acquiring software services, so that the product characteristic information can be sent by carrying the sent software service request when sending the software service request, or sent simultaneously when sending the software service request, according to the use scenario of the product characteristic information; specifically, a corresponding data frame may be set in the software service request for adding the product feature information, and the product feature information is read by reading the content in the set data frame; or, when sending the software service request, the product feature information of the mobile terminal is sent separately through a newly defined data packet or signaling, and when sending independently, the corresponding relationship with the software service request generally needs to be determined, so as to add the mobile terminal to the software service group of each version according to the product feature information. In addition, the product characteristic information of the mobile terminal can be stored in a database form, and the division of the software service group can also be completed through the function of the database, which belongs to the conventional technical means of the technical personnel in the field and is not described herein again.
The method of the invention also comprises the following steps:
presetting that each mobile terminal sends the product characteristic information according to a preset format so as to extract the product characteristic information according to the preset format; or,
and extracting the product characteristic information from the parameter information which is sent by each mobile terminal and contains the product characteristic information.
It should be noted that, since the product feature information defined by different vendors may have different formats, therefore, in order to realize the efficient arrangement of the product characteristic information, the preset format of the product characteristic information is inserted into a software service request, an independent data packet or an independent signaling, can improve the efficiency of software service grouping division, the preset format can be set according to the actual situation, for example, the product feature information may be composed of system version information, operator number, language, extended description, and the like, distinguishing according to the occupied bytes corresponding to each preset field or each field through underlining, adding the product characteristic information into the software service request, or extracting the product feature information according to a preset format from a data packet or information defined for sending the product feature information, where the preset format is, for example: the system version information _ operator number _ language _ extension description, as an example, obtains product feature information from a corresponding location in a preset format, determines whether the product feature information includes 3 underlined 4 parts and whether each field is valid, and includes: and judging whether the specific version number and the operator number in the part 2 in the system version information are valid, whether the specific version number and the operator number are optional languages with default settings, whether the extended description contains contents which need to influence software services and the like. The extraction of the product feature information according to the preset format belongs to the conventional technical means of those skilled in the art, and is not described herein again.
In addition, the product characteristic information can also be transmitted by different mobile terminal manufacturers through the original defined format, and the signaling or the field which is transmitted by the manufacturers and contains the product characteristic information is matched through setting a keyword or a characteristic value algorithm, so that the aim of obtaining the product characteristic information is fulfilled. For example, according to a data frame format fixed by the product characteristic information or keywords contained in the product characteristic information, the product characteristic information is processed by adopting the existing information processing algorithm to obtain the product characteristic information required by the software service group of the invention.
In the method, after the mobile terminals determined according to the product characteristic information are grouped, software service versions corresponding to the grouped mobile terminals can be determined by technical personnel in the field based on the software service versions corresponding to the product lines in the product characteristic information in the prior art.
The method of the invention also comprises the following steps:
and loading the content of the software service requested by the mobile terminal into a data cache so that each mobile terminal acquires the software service.
It should be noted that, by loading the software service content in the data cache, the speed of acquiring the software service by the mobile terminal can be increased, and the user experience can be improved.
When the mobile terminals with different product characteristic information adopt the software service with the same version, the method of the invention also comprises the following steps:
mobile terminals using product characteristic information of the same version of software service are divided into groups of the same software service.
It should be noted that for some applications, mobile terminals with different product feature information may use the same version of software service, so that the mobile terminals using the product feature information of the same version of software service may be further divided into groups of the same software service, taking the example that the same product feature information is the same read only memory image (ROM) version information in the preferred embodiment of the present invention, and different ROM version information may use the same version of software service.
Through the further integration of the software service groups, the complexity of the system for providing the software service is further reduced, and the working efficiency of the system is improved.

Examples
In this embodiment, each unit of the apparatus of the present invention is arranged in a software service system to form a software service system, and fig. 6 is a flowchart of a method according to an emb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 6, including:
step 600, the mobile terminal sends product characteristic information when sending a software service request according to a preset format;
in this embodiment, the product feature information may be ROM version information of the mobile terminal.
The product characteristic information is divided into groups through the database, and the processing efficiency is improved.
The product characteristic information of the embodiment can be sorted according to the following format: system version information _ operator number _ language _ extension description ". The fields are distinguished by underlining, and the fields are edited according to corresponding data formats, for example, the operator number is a set of fixed number tables, and the language is also a fixed code table.
601, a server side providing software service divides mobile terminals with the same product characteristic information into the same software service group;
the software service group can be configured and added and deleted according to the actual situation.
The software service group can be displayed through a page list, and has the functions of configuring, adding and deleting the software service group, and each software service group can add and modify the product model of the mobile terminal contained in the software service group. The software service group containing the product model number cannot be deleted and can only be modified.
The management of the software service groups is to provide an edit page for each software service group by taking the software service groups as granularity, and edit the content corresponding to the relevant software service version, such as the latest version software address, software configuration and the like. All software service packets are stored in a database and cache.
Step 602, the service end provides the same version of software service to the mobile terminals in the same software service group.
It should be noted that, the content of the software service of the version corresponding to each software service group may be configured, added, deleted, and an interface is provided for the mobile phone to call to obtain the content of the software service.
In the embodiment, for the mobile terminal without software service grouping division, the software service is provided by adopting a method of defaulting one software service grouping.
The server side stores the software service groups in a cache and a database, so that the access speed of the software service is improved.
The method specifically comprises the following steps:
and after the server side obtains the software service request of the mobile terminal, reading the software service request according to a preset format.
And if the product characteristic information cannot be read according to the preset format, returning error information to the mobile terminal and ending the software service flow.
The present embodiment takes the preset format as follows: the system version information _ operator number _ language _ extension description is used as an example, and obtains the product feature information from the corresponding position in the preset format, and determines whether the product feature information includes 4 parts with 3 underlines and whether each field is valid, for example, whether the operator number of the 2 nd part is valid.
Judging whether the mobile terminal is divided into software service groups or not, and if not, returning the content of the software service to the mobile terminal; the content of the software service is stored in the cache, and the working efficiency of the software service can be improved through the cache.
